• Source
    1. #include<bits/stdc++.h>
    2. using namespace std;
    3. class Nguoi
    4. {
    5. public:
    6. void Answer()
    7. {
    8. cout << "Hello, I'm a human!!" << endl;
    9. }
    10. };
    11. class Nusinh: public Nguoi
    12. {
    13. public:
    14. void Answer()
    15. {
    16. cout << "Xin chao, em la co nu sinh may man!!" << endl;
    17. }
    18. };
    19. class Thaygiao: public Nguoi
    20. {
    21. public:
    22. void Answer()
    23. {
    24. cout << "Thay giao so huong xin chao cac em!!" << endl;
    25. }
    26. };
    27. int main()
    28. {
    29. Nusinh *ng1 = new Nusinh(); // Cap phat ng1 boi vung nho Nusinh
    30. Thaygiao *ng2 = new Thaygiao(); // cap phat ng2 boi vung nho Thaygiao
    31. ng1->Answer();
    32. ng2->Answer();
    33. return 0;
    34. }
    35.  
    36.